    • December 2007 en

      Sony Ericsson K850i

      By Ross Catanzariti

      Review summary: The K850i is the best camera phone currently available but the keypad is small and controls squashed.

      Verdict: Sony Ericsson's first phone to feature a 5-megapixel camera with 16x digital zoom, the HSDPA-capable K850i is packed with features. Touchsensitive selection buttons, a completely redesigned media interface and a convenient spring-operated battery and ...

    • November 2007 en

      Sony Ericsson Cyber-shot K850i

      Review summary: Camera phones have gone a long way. They can now take a good picture under almost any lighting conditions, stored photos can now be sent to others with a touch of a button, and photos can even be printed out to preserve that precious moment. Sony ...

      Pros: Great camera ; Bright Xenon flash ; Functions and features ; Dedicated camera buttons ; Form factor

      Cons: Fingerprint-magnet surface ; Small keys ; Awkward location of the navigation key ; Navigating through the unit may be confusing at times because of its touch keys ; Price of $1,099 may turn users off

      Verdict: Overall, the Sony Ericsson K850i is a phone worth looking at for its various functions and features, as well as its 5 mega pixel camera sensor and dedicated camera controls. And while we did not like the fingerprint-magnet finish, small keys, and ...
